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Sybase ASA, ASE, IQ [игнор отключен] [закрыт для гостей] / Create Unique Index & Unique Constraint / 6 сообщений из 6, страница 1 из 1
02.09.2004, 16:26
    #32677929
Рыжий Кот
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Create Unique Index & Unique Constraint
Такой вот вопрос, в чем между ними разница.
По-моему физически это одно и то же.
Зачем их разделили? (я не помню, но кажется в АСА 8 было что-то одно)
Только для организации FK с не PK-полем?

...
Рейтинг: 0 / 0
02.09.2004, 16:38
    #32677973
Aleksey Kh.
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Create Unique Index & Unique Constraint
BOL
Columns of a unique index are allowed to be NULL, while columns in a unique constraint are not.
...
Рейтинг: 0 / 0
02.09.2004, 16:39
    #32677974
Aleksey Kh.
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Create Unique Index & Unique Constraint
и всегда так было :)
...
Рейтинг: 0 / 0
02.09.2004, 16:41
    #32677979
Рыжий Кот
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Create Unique Index & Unique Constraint
Сори проглядел.
Однако можно же задать полю NOT NULL и повесить уникальный индекс, тогда зачем нужен Unique Constraint?

...
Рейтинг: 0 / 0
02.09.2004, 16:44
    #32677989
ASCRUS
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Create Unique Index & Unique Constraint
авторСори проглядел.
Однако можно же задать полю NOT NULL и повесить уникальный индекс, тогда зачем нужен Unique Constraint?
Для совместимости с другими СУБД и ANSI SQL :) Не во всех СУБД constraint unique означает создание индекса это во первых, а во вторых не во всех СУБД можно делать уникальный индекс с участием NULL полей. Ну а с точки зрения ASA конечно же фиолетово.
...
Рейтинг: 0 / 0
02.09.2004, 16:49
    #32678012
Рыжий Кот
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Create Unique Index & Unique Constraint
Спасибо.
Всегда использовал уникальный индекс, а вот Unique Constraint не использовал... (до недавнего времени)
...
Рейтинг: 0 / 0
Форумы / Sybase ASA, ASE, IQ [игнор отключен] [закрыт для гостей] / Create Unique Index & Unique Constraint / 6 сообщений из 6,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]